On the day when We shall call all men with their record, and whoso is given his book in his right hand -- those shall read their book, and they shall not be wronged a single date-thread. 71 And whoever is blind in this [life] will be blind in the Hereafter and more astray in way. 72 (O Muhammad), they had all but tempted you away from what We have revealed to you that you may invent something else in Our Name. Had you done so, they would have taken you as their trusted friend. 73 And had We not made thee firm [in faith,] thou might have inclined to them a little 74 then We would have let you taste the double of life and death; and you would have found none to help you against Us. 75 They were bent upon uprooting you from this land and driving you away from it. But were they to succeed, they would not be able to remain after you more than a little while. 76 The tradition of the Noble Messengers We sent before you and you will not find Our rules changing. 77
